(Reuters) - A record-shattering arctic cold wave kept its grip on much of the United States east of the Rocky Mountains on Tuesday but temperatures everywhere except the northeast were expected to warm thereafter.
Schools remained shut as a result of the cold snap, which claimed four lives over the long New Year weekend.
